Job Summary

The Advisor, Finance - Affordability, serves as a strategic finance partner responsible for supporting the development, evaluation, and oversight of enterprise affordability and acceleration office initiatives. While focusing on Corewell Health Care Delivery and Corporate, this role works across the health system to deliver rigorous financial analysis, validate savings opportunities, and monitor performance against established targets.

In a matrixed model, the Advisor partners with clinical, operational, and executive stakeholders to ensure initiatives are grounded in financial reality, aligned to enterprise objectives, and deliver measurable value. The role supports a portfolio-based approach to affordability, including pipeline development, prioritization, tracking, and reporting of cost savings. Additionally, the Advisor works

with partners across the system to ensure the processes and structure supporting the portfolio are aligned with a systems thinking approach and alignment.

Essential Functions
  • Supports the financial oversight and performance tracking of the AO portfolio, including validation of savings assumptions, initiative sizing, and realized value
  • Partners with cross-functional teams (finance, clinical, operations) to evaluate, prioritize, and monitor affordability initiatives, ensuring alignment with enterprise financial targets
  • Develops and maintains standardized reporting and analytics to track cost trends, savings realization, pipeline health, and risk to plan
  • Interprets deep-dive financial and utilization analyses to identify key drivers of trends and emerging opportunities
  • Supports pipeline development of affordability initiatives, including retrospective analysis and forward-looking opportunity identification
  • Ensures financial rigor and consistency in initiative evaluation, including alignment with budgeting and forecasting cycles
  • Acts as a liaison between finance and business/operational/clinical leaders, translating financial impacts and ensuring accountability to targets
  • Prepares executive-level materials and insights for AO governance, senior leadership, and board-level discussions
  • Identifies and escalates risks to savings delivery, including execution, timing, or external market factors
  • Contributes to the continuous improvement of AO processes, tools, and governance frameworks
  • Acts as the Care Delivery and Corporate liaison to the System Acceleration Office. Participates in Acceleration Office initiatives and process to ensure alignment with the System process.
  • Actively participates in safety initiatives and risk mitigating measures where appropriate and completes all position and unit safety related competencies and requirements on a timely basis.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
